Firmware Downloads: Finding the Right Version for My Device
When hunting for firmware downloads for your device, finding the right version is crucial. Installing an incorrect firmware update can lead to stability issues, or rendering website your device unusable. Before downloading any firmware, always ensure its compatibility with my specific model number. You can typically find this information in the user guide or on the manufacturer's website.
Many manufacturers provide a specific download section through their website, allowing you to select the appropriate firmware version based on its device model. Moreover, it's always best practice to download firmware from official sources to avoid the risk of unwanted software.
- Periodically check for new firmware updates launched by your device's manufacturer.
- Before installing any update, preserve your important data to avoid likely loss.

Device Security: Understanding and Bypassing FRP Locks
Factory Reset Protection (FRP), a security protocol implemented by Android, aims to prevent unauthorized access of your device after a factory reset. While beneficial for protecting your data, FRP can sometimes become an obstacle when you're trying to unlock your own phone, especially if you've forgotten the login information. Understanding how FRP works and exploring potential solutions to bypass it is crucial for both security professionals and individuals facing lockout situations.
- Common scenarios where FRP might be a hurdle include selling your device, inheriting a locked phone, or simply forgetting your Google Account details.
- There are various techniques employed to bypass FRP locks, ranging from software exploits to physical manipulation of the device.
- However, it's important to note that attempting to circumvent FRP without authorization can have legal ramifications.

Flashing Firmware: Risks, Benefits, and Best Practices
Flashing firmware can grant new features and enhance your device's capabilities. However, it's a process that involves inherent risks if not executed correctly. Incorrectly flashed firmware can lead to bricking, rendering your device unusable. Before embarking on this journey, it's crucial to thoroughly research the process and ensure you have a reliable source for the firmware update.
- Before flashing firmware, always back up your device's data to avoid data corruption.
- Ensure that you are downloading the correct firmware for your specific device model and operating system.
- Strictly observe the instructions provided by the manufacturer or a trusted source to avoid installation errors.
Following successful completion flashing, power cycle your device to ensure the new firmware is applied successfully. Monitor its performance closely and reach out to the manufacturer if you experience any difficulties.
